WebA urinalysis (UA) is a series of tests performed on a urine sample. We test for pH, specific gravity, the presence of blood, protein, glucose, bilirubin, and ketones, and microscopically look for cells, bacteria, crystals, and casts. Tests The pH lets us know if the urine is too acidic or alkaline or in the normal range. WebDec 14, 2024 · Urine Protein:Creatinine Ratio Following detection of proteinuria on urinalysis, quantification using a UPCR may be indicated. The UPCR standardizes protein loss compared to creatinine. This adjusts the amount of protein loss for variations in USG and glomerular filtration rate. However, three main contributing factors are 1) matrix—the inorganic protein core may facilitate initial urolith formation, 2) … WebProteinuria (unsurprisingly) is the medical term for excess protein in the urine. While healthy cat urine contains low amounts of protein, excess amounts can indicate an underlying condition. Proteinuria comes in three types: preglomerular, postglomerular and glomerular.

WebYou might notice some of the following symptoms when your cat has a UTI or other urinary tract problem: Frequent urination, but only passing a small amount of urine. Peeing outside the litter box. Blood in the urine. Straining to urinate. Crying out in pain while urinating. Increased licking of the urinary opening.

WebDiets high in animal protein (typically consumed by dogs and cats) produce a lower urine pH (acidic urine). Plant- or vegetable-based diets (typically consumed by ruminants and horses) result in a higher urine pH (alkaline urine). Animals consuming milk diets tend to have acidic urine. Many commercial dry cat foods contain 1.5 -2 times more protein than the AAFCO minimum for adult cats.
